Darby Allin has suffered a broken foot and will be unable to climb Mt Everest.
— Cultaholic Wrestling (@Cultaholic) March 16, 2024
Allin sustained a broken foot during his singles match with Jay White at AEW Big Business. The injury occurred when Allin executed a senton onto Jay White, mere minutes into the match.

According to Fightful Select, AEW has suspended Sammy Guevara. The suspension stems from his match with Jeff Hardy that was taped on Feb. 16 and aired on Feb. 18.
Hardy was injured in that match when Guevara's knee hit him in the face while Sammy delivered a Shooting Star Press. Word was that Jeff suffered a broken nose, but not a concussion. AEW hasn't used the former WWE star since.
Fightful's report indicates that Guevara is suspended because “concussion protocol was not followed”, and that resulted in Sammy ”hitting his finisher on Hardy, which we're told shouldn't have happened.”
We should learn more specifics about how Guevara allegedly violated the concussion protocol in future reports. Perhaps we'll also learn more about this scene from after the match...
Matt Hardy has addressed the match & injury on his podcast, but his comments have mostly focused on his brother's health.
There's no word on the length of Guevara's suspension, other than Fightful noting that he's currently serving it. He wrestled Powerhouse Hobbs in a No Disqualification match on the Feb. 24 Collision that could have been a write-off for his character.
Guevara was suspended by AEW once before, in 2020 when inappropriate comments he made about Mercedes Moné/Sasha Banks on a 2016 podcast resurfaced (he apologized, which she acknowledged). He's also been involved in behind-the-scenes incidents with Andrade El Ídolo and Eddie Kingston.
